Публикации по теме 'two-points'
LeetCode 42 Улавливание дождевой воды
— перебор, динамическое программирование, два указателя
Вопрос
Индекс может задерживать воду только при наличии полос (более высоких значений) с обеих сторон, поэтому первый и последний индекс никогда не могут задерживать воду. От нижней планки зависит, сколько воды может быть уловлено.
Грубая сила
Так как первый и последний индекс никогда не могут задерживать воду, мы можем перебирать массив от индекса 1 до индекса arr.length-2 .
По каждому индексу current мы..